onsite
Senior Embedded Software Test Engineer
QA Engineer
Lead the design and execution of firmware test cases for HVAC&R embedded systems, ensuring robust regression coverage and high-quality releases.
About the role
Key Responsibilities
- Design, develop, and maintain automated and manual test cases for embedded firmware in HVAC&R products.
- Execute regression test cycles, analyze results, and report defects to cross‑functional teams.
- Collaborate with firmware developers to define testable requirements and validate design intent.
- Integrate testing tools and frameworks into continuous integration pipelines.
- Document test plans, procedures, and outcomes for compliance and audit purposes.
Requirements
- 5+ years of experience in embedded software testing, preferably in HVAC or industrial control domains.
- Strong knowledge of firmware development life cycle and regression testing methodologies.
- Proficiency with test automation tools, scripting (Python/Perl), and CI/CD platforms.
- Excellent analytical, problem‑solving, and communication skills.
Skills
seleniumtest automationcypress